Transaction 6c7f6d4fc26821d0fd20c6f4d1711d60f190a0691ee7a28e0878662432611df9

block
c561b88cb844f987bfadeee9acfdde487105d5d47e9e7fea9b628bb338b7fa3e

1 Input

23 Outputs